The Island’s inclusion and endorsement of the FATCA tax exchange pilot will be a major talking point at the upcoming G8 Summit.
Government has been engaging with the major power countries that make up the G8 ahead of June’s meeting.
The Island is recognised as being the first of the smaller jurisdictions to commit to the pilot that’s been developed in partnership between the United States and the UK as a way of stamping out tax crime.
